Career path

Cross-Border M&A Career Roles (UK) Description
Mergers & Acquisitions Analyst (Cross-Border Focus) Conducting financial analysis, due diligence, and valuation for international M&A transactions. High demand for strong financial modeling and cross-border transaction experience.
International Transaction Lawyer (M&A Specialist) Advising on legal aspects of cross-border mergers and acquisitions, including regulatory compliance and contract negotiation. Significant experience in international law and M&A is crucial.
Investment Banking Associate (Cross-Border M&A) Supporting senior bankers in executing cross-border M&A transactions, from origination to closing. Requires strong financial modeling, deal execution, and client relationship management skills.
Corporate Development Manager (Global Focus) Developing and executing corporate strategy, including identifying and evaluating cross-border M&A opportunities. Strong strategic thinking, market analysis, and communication skills are vital.
